Securing care since 2003, in ministry since 1914

The Christian Healthcare Foundation was established in order to financially secure care for our aging population. This has been done through a partnership with Rest Haven Christian Services, which has been in ministry for 90 years.

“In support of our Christian mission to serve the elderly, we need research, education, assistance for the poor and strength for flexibility in providing care in new locations and in new capacities. A Foundation allows us to organize resources from our community. It allows us to focus time, money and energy to specific issues and needs without compromising our current mission areas,” says John T. Zeilstra, vice president of the Foundation. Mr. Zeilstra had advocated the need for this Foundation for many years before it became a reality in 2003.

Our focus is quite clear. The Christian Healthcare Foundation protects our most vulnerable citizens by fundraising for a variety of long-term care programs and services. Our initial goals are to grow our finances in excess of $20 million. More long-range goals call for the Christian Healthcare Foundation to exceed $100 million in financial values.
